Wood shake roof replacement services involve removing an existing wood shake roof and installing a new one to restore the roof’s integrity and appearance. This process typically includes inspecting the existing structure, removing damaged or aging shakes, and carefully installing new wood shakes that match the original style. Professional contractors ensure that the new roof is properly aligned, sealed, and secured to withstand weather conditions. This service is essential when a roof has sustained significant wear, warping, or damage that cannot be repaired with simple patching or maintenance.
Replacing a wood shake roof helps solve common problems such as leaks, rot, and insect damage. Over time, wood shakes can deteriorate due to exposure to moisture, wind, and sun, leading to weakened shingles that may allow water infiltration. A new roof provides a fresh, durable surface that prevents leaks and protects the underlying structure. Additionally, replacing an aging roof can improve energy efficiency by providing better insulation and reducing drafts. This service can also enhance the overall curb appeal of a property, especially for homes that feature traditional or rustic architectural styles.

The overview below groups typical Wood Shake Roof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Springfield, VA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- For minor wood shake roof repairs, costs typically range from $250 to $600, covering patchwork or replacing a few damaged shakes. Many routine maintenance j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of damage.
Partial Replacement - Replacing sections of a wood shake roof generally costs between $1,500 and $3,500, depending on the size of the area and complexity. Larger, more involved projects tend to push costs toward the higher end of this range.
Full Roof Replacement - Complete replacement of a wood shake roof often ranges from $7,000 to $15,000, with larger or more intricate roofs reaching higher prices. Most full replacements fall into the middle to upper parts of this spectrum.
Complex or Custom Projects - Custom or highly detailed wood shake roof replacements can exceed $20,000, especially for larger homes or those requiring extensive work. These projects are less common but can significantly increase overall costs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of replacing a wood shake roof? Replacing a wood shake roof can enhance curb appeal, improve durability, and provide better protection against weather elements for homes in Springfield, VA and nearby areas.
How do I know if my wood shake roof needs replacement? Signs such as extensive rot, cracked or missing shakes, leaks, or widespread moss growth may indicate that a roof replacement is necessary, and local contractors can assess the condition accurately.
What materials are used for wood shake roof replacement? Contractors often use high-quality cedar or other durable wood shakes, but they may also recommend alternative roofing materials based on your home's needs and local climate considerations.
Can a roof replacement be done on an existing wood shake roof? Yes, many service providers can replace an existing wood shake roof, either by overlaying new shakes or removing the old material for a complete replacement, depending on the roof's condition.
